>>691952610Got it for Birthday or Christmas the year it came out, hated it because it wasn't Breath of Fire. Played it again on a whim as an adult, loved it, it's now my favorite Breath of Fire game. >>691960726It's actually very good, but it suffers in that it is not traditionally a Breath of Fire game. It's basically a roguelike 3D tactical RPG, but this was before roguelikes really took off, so it had that working against it as well. How you're supposed to play it, is that you basically get to the savepoint, then restart, then get to the savepoint again, and now you actually progress. You go once as like a probe/delve thing, then you make your real descent on the next one and actually save. Sounds weird but if you're interested, you'll get it. People also didn't like that you can't spam dragon form, but if you only use it for bosses (as intended) you should be fine. The 3D tactical combat is pretty kino too. It's also a relatively quick playthrough. Maybe like 15-20 hours.

The game is broken as hell:- enemy AI is stupid, enemies don't attack you sometimes- pathfinding and movement is weird, your tank can move sideways- you can complete the mission with 1 unit, it's hard to do in the first four missions, so they are the most interesting- you can get Armageddon card at the start of the game and complete the mission very quickly - it destroys all units and buildings except for command center, and you need to build a couple of tanks and rush the enemy- some card effects are reversed on priests- there is hardly any economy in the game, you are given money every few minutes
